The smart lock has a sleek, discreet design and convenient features like touch-to-unlock, app control, and multiple unlock options. Customers appreciate the easy installation and customization. However, many report reliability and performance issues, such as inconsistent touch-to-unlock, Bluetooth connectivity problems, and software instability. While the hardware and design are praised, the software and reliability seem to be the main drawbacks, requiring frequent manual unlocking.

A ways to go still
Would Not RecommendThe hardware is very well designed and manufactured, the installation was easy, but the software features and user interface are terrible. The touch to lock feature always activates as I am closing the door because my elbow touches the lock cylinder. The touch to unlock only works sometimes. The app frequently says that the lock is not available. I didn't use the automated features, i.e. the lock motor, for 6 months because of all the issues I had, and the battery died. The keycards never worked...

Not a fan
Would Not RecommendNo one but me wants to install the app because it runs in your notification bar. We tried the cards for entry and couldn't get them to work. Every time you accidentally touch the lock with your elbow or arm, it locks/unlocks by mistake. The biggest con though is you exit your house just to put something outside and touch the lock by mistake and if you don't have your phone to get back in, you've just locked yourself out of your house.
